    I built one that looks like a large end table, it sits in the corner of the room<24'w 34'd>. It is 5cf ported about about 25" square and the trim 1" thick that goes around it also forms legs on the corners,kind of like the old dressers or chest. But it is about 5" high off of the floor and looks like it is setting on the legs but the the legs or about 1/4" off the floor, it is sitting on 4 casters which you can't see unless you get on the floor and look under it. It is very heavy so this helps to move it around. The strange thing is when you roll it around with it off or unpluged it makes a deep bass sound. The floor is textured concrete and the vibrations echo and come out of the port and has a strange sound. Will post pics of it and the room when more pics are taken, digital camera took a walk ?

  13. I asked the same question a while back and still not sure. I have the forte ll and my reciever only has a crosover at 100, the lfe is set to both mains and sub but i haven,t played a movie with low bass yet. With music with multi ch recordings< dvd >sounds better than just set to sub only so movies should also sound better. But like you what if a movie has lfe well below what the forte can handle what will happen, i don,t want to find out the hard way. Will very low bass or lfe well below what a speaker can handle do, will it just not try to reproduce it or will it bottom out the driver and or hurt it?

    ok no one was home, so i took out the rs spl meter. I read a while back about different levels people perfered went back and could not find it. So i put on a music dvd, eagles latest , to check what i normaly listen at it turns out i like it around 100 to 105 db,for short periods of time. With meter set to slow-c the reading is 100db with the reciever set to -29 with the reciever set to -16 it's 110db and very loud. < yamaha rxv730 > The songs that i played were and < dirty laundry > the both have a good bit of bass does that raise the the reading more than something whith less bass? Does this volume sound way out of the average , i have been called half deaf but i think it is more in the higher freq. It really don't sound right till around 100db, I never claimed to be normal.
